Another significant standout function? is SCORM certified. Being SCORM certified means that is suitable with the Sharable Content Item Recommendation Model (SCORM), an utilized requirement for e-learning material.
‘ SCORM compliance enables you to effortlessly import and use SCORM bundles, integrating with existing SCORM-compliant material and authoring tools (find out more about the significance of SCORM in e-learning here).

That being said, Teachable does have 2 major drawback Podia doesn’t:
The first is the 5% transaction cost that comes in till you upgrade to the $99/mo strategy …
This can be a big offer for some course developers and force them into the greater tiers without needing anything else.
The second is the truth that Teachable holds your cash for a long time before releasing it to your bank account, which can develop some disruptions with cash circulation.
Now, if these two things aren’t that crucial to you, then Teachable triumphes here!

Thinkific Emphasizes
Course Production: Module-based drip courses, live sessions, and subscription websites.
Course Material: Videos, text lessons, PDFs, attachments.
Website/Landing Page Builder: Yes, user-friendly drag & drop site & landing page builder.
Online Community: Yes.
Trainee Engagement Functions: Classroom environment, compulsory video watching, remarks section with every lesson.
Instructor Functions: Quizzes, multiple-choice questions, achievement certificates, surveys/polls.
Email Marketing: Incorporates with other e-mail marketing tools but doesn’t offer native e-mail functions.
Knowing Curve: Low.
Best For: Beginner and intermediate course sellers trying to find robust course creation features.
Paid Plans: Start From $99/month.
Free Strategy: Yes.
Free Trial: Yes, 30-day free trial with paid plans.
